Install is pretty simple:
Remove the old wheels
Install the adapter and the torque the 17mm lugnuts
Align the pegs on the inside of the wheel with the holes in the adapter
Torque the 32mm locknut and then intall the safety pin

It's as SS Works kit that uses an aluminum adapter to mount shaved R32 calipers. The rotors are 300mm Mugens that have been repainted and redrilled for 4x100. I am actually working on my car again so it should be cruising this ROCK pretty soon.
